# python >= 3.4
from typing import (
Any,
Callable,
Iterable,
List,
Sequence,
Tuple,
Type,
TypeVar,
Union,
)
T = TypeVar('T')
U = TypeVar('U')
TList = TypeVar('TList', bound=List[Any])
TType = TypeVar('TType', bound=Type)
TTypeAny = TypeVar('TTypeAny', bound=Type[Any])
TCallable = TypeVar('TCallable', bound=Callable[..., Any])
untyped_list_str = ['abc', 'def']
typed_list_str = ['abc', 'def'] # type: List[str]
untyped_tuple_str = ('abc',)
typed_tuple_str = ('abc',) # type: Tuple[str]
untyped_tuple_str_int = ('abc', 4)
typed_tuple_str_int = ('abc', 4) # type: Tuple[str, int]
variadic_tuple_str = ('abc',) # type: Tuple[str, ...]
variadic_tuple_str_int = ('abc', 4) # type: Tuple[Union[str, int], ...]
def untyped_passthrough(x):
return x
def typed_list_generic_passthrough(x: List[T]) -> List[T]:
return x
def typed_tuple_generic_passthrough(x: Tuple[T]) -> Tuple[T]:
return x
def typed_multi_typed_tuple_generic_passthrough(x: Tuple[T, U]) -> Tuple[U, T]:
return x[1], x[0]
def typed_variadic_tuple_generic_passthrough(x: Tuple[T, ...]) -> Sequence[T]:
return x
def typed_iterable_generic_passthrough(x: Iterable[T]) -> Iterable[T]:
return x
def typed_fully_generic_passthrough(x: T) -> T:
return x
def typed_bound_generic_passthrough(x: TList) -> TList:
#? list()
x
return x
